Apple really took its time with the MacBook Air upgrade. However, at a keynote in New York on Tuesday, he showed off an upgraded version of his cheapest laptop. The new MacBook Air brings not only the much-coveted Retina display, but also a butterfly keyboard with Touch ID, a better trackpad, a more modern design, more powerful hardware, new connector equipment and two more color variants. Sales of the new product start next week on Wednesday, but we can already watch the first unboxing videos.

Undoubtedly, the highest quality video was published by a YouTuber appearing on the channel TechMe0ut. In its unboxing, we can see both the gold MacBook Air and the complete contents of the package, which includes a 30W USB-C adapter, a two-meter USB-C charging cable, a new-style manual and finally a pair of Apple stickers that match the color of the computer chassis. The author of the video praised the computer's light weight, smaller dimensions, louder speakers, Retina display and larger trackpad.

The MacBook Air (2018) goes on sale on Wednesday, November 7, when it will also be available on the counters of Czech retailers. It is currently possible to pre-order the notebook, not only on Apple's website, but also at authorized Czech retailers such as Alza.cz or iWant. The price for the basic model (128GB SSD, 8GB RAM, 1,6GHz dual-core Core i5) starts at 35 crowns.
